850 caliper upgrade for 7xx / 9xx -- is it really an upgrade? 900 1995

Hi Wilson,

It's the season to resume wrenching, take advantage, soon it will be too hot.

Who forgot to grease that caliper pin? Some guy at Sears or a muffler shop maybe?

Do you have stainless brake hoses?
My sense is that if you have them, everything in the brake caliper will get
badly corroded/frozen: pins, bleeder screws etc. Stick with OEM style
brake hoses. Soak the fittings with mystery oil a week before disassembly.

Be sure to break in the new brake pads.

I'm with Dave about replacing the caliper boots, They keep the crud away from the pins, and don't last forever.

I wouldn't opt to re-engineer the brakes, They're fine as they are if you use quality parts and stay away from junk from u-know-where.
